Abstract

The brazed and solid-state diffusion bonded (SSDB) joints of tungsten with oxide dispersion strengthened (ODS) steel were fabricated to use ODS steels as a structure component of first wall with tungsten as a plasma facing material in fusion blankets. Particular attention was paid to changes in the microstructure and chemical compositions in the bonding region. W was found to diffuse significantly into ODS steel, whereas there was only a limited diffusion of Fe and Cr from the ODS steel into W; these results are consistent with the diffusivity of each element. Interdiffusion multi-layer containing a layer with high concentration of B and of C was produced in the brazed joint and the SSDB joint, respectively.
